Stream It Or Skip It: ‘Ozzy: No Escape From Now’ on Paramount+, A Documentary With The Final Word On The Black Sabbath Singer And Heavy Metal Lifer
Ozzy: No Escape from Now is an engaging new documentary that delves into the later years and enduring musical legacy of the iconic heavy metal rocker, Ozzy Osbourne. This film is significant as it offers fans an intimate look at his life and career, showcasing his influence on the genre and the music industry as a whole.
